[0001] The utility model relates to the technical field of dust removal equipment, in particular to a pulse dust collector with a filter screen that is easy to disassemble. Background Art
[0002] Pulse dust collector is a new type of high-efficiency pulse dust collector improved on the basis of bag dust collector. It combines the advantages of various pulse jet dust collectors with chamber backblowing, overcomes the shortcomings of insufficient chamber cleaning intensity and uneven distribution of inlet and outlet air, and expands the scope of application. When the dust-laden gas enters the dust collector from the air inlet, it first hits the inclined plate and baffle in the middle of the inlet and outlet, and the airflow turns to flow into the ash hopper. At the same time, the airflow speed slows down. Due to the effect of inertia, the coarse dust particles in the gas flow directly into the ash hopper, which plays the role of pre-dust collection. The airflow entering the ash hopper then turns upward and passes through the filter bag with a metal skeleton inside. The dust is captured on the outer surface of the filter bag. The purified gas enters the cleaning chamber above the filter bag chamber and is collected at the air outlet for discharge. In the process of dust-laden gas passing through the filter bag for purification, the dust accumulated on the filter bag increases with time. As more and more dust is added, the resistance of the filter bags is increased, resulting in a gradual decrease in the processing air volume. For normal operation, the resistance must be controlled within a certain range (140-170 mm water column). Once the range is exceeded, the filter bags must be cleaned. During cleaning, the pulse controller sequentially triggers each control valve to open the pulse valve, and the compressed air in the air bag is sprayed from the holes of the injection pipe through the venturi tube into the corresponding filter bags. The filter bags expand rapidly in an instant, causing the dust accumulated on the surface of the filter bags to fall off, and the filter bags return to their initial state. The cleaned dust falls into the ash hopper and is discharged from the body through the ash discharge system. As a result, the dust accumulated on the filter bags is periodically pulse-blasted for cleaning, allowing the purified gas to pass normally and ensuring the operation of the dust removal system. When the existing pulse dust collector needs to replace the filter screen, it is very troublesome to disassemble the filter screen, resulting in a long time for disassembly of the filter screen and a decrease in the work efficiency of workers.
[0003] In order to solve the above-mentioned problems, a search found that the utility model patent with the authorization announcement number CN 215027023 U discloses a pulse dust collector that is easy to remove the filter, including a pulse dust collector body, the left side of the pulse dust collector body is connected to the air intake pipe, and the right side of the pulse dust collector body is connected to the exhaust pipe. The solution is to set a slide groove and a slide plate to cooperate with each other to slide and limit the filter, thereby improving the stability of the filter during use and preventing the filter from shifting. At the same time, it is easy to install and remove the filter, saving the time of installation or removal of the staff and improving work efficiency. By setting a positioning groove to limit the card rod, the stability of the card rod is improved. By setting a card rod and a card groove to cooperate with each other to limit the slide plate, the stability of the slide plate is improved. At the same time, it solves the problem that when the existing pulse dust collector needs to replace the filter, it is very troublesome to remove the filter, resulting in a long time to remove the filter and a decrease in the work efficiency of workers.
[0004] The filter bags of traditional dust collectors, especially pulse dust collectors, are usually fixed in the dust collection box. When the filter bags need to be disassembled, cleaned or replaced, the operation is rather troublesome, and replacing the filter bags is also time-consuming and labor-intensive, which takes up unnecessary manpower and material costs. [0005] In view of this, the utility model provides a pulse dust collector with easy-to-remove filter screen, which can realize fast and efficient disassembly and replacement of filter bags through detachable filter bags, greatly improving the replacement and cleaning efficiency of filter bags, making the operation more convenient and efficient, saving time and effort, and greatly saving manpower and material costs.
[0006] In order to solve the above technical problems, the utility model provides a pulse dust collector which is easy to disassemble the filter screen, comprising a dust box connected to the air suction port of the dust collector, a through slot is provided on the side wall of one side of the dust box, support plates are respectively provided on the two inner side walls of the dust box on both sides of the through slot, a mounting plate is placed on the support plate, a plurality of mounting holes are provided on the mounting plate, a dust hopper is inserted into each mounting hole, a plurality of support rods are provided on the outer side wall of each dust hopper, a fixing ring is provided at the lower part of the plurality of support rods on the same dust hopper, and a plurality of support rods on the same dust hopper are provided. The outer sides of the multiple support rods are all provided with filter bags. The utility model can pull the mounting plate out of the through groove through the detachable cooperation of the support plate and the mounting plate, so that the filter bags on the outer sides of the support rods on the dust hopper inside the through hole on the mounting plate can be quickly disassembled, repaired, cleaned or replaced, thereby realizing fast, convenient and efficient maintenance of the filter bags, making the operation more convenient and efficient, solving the problem that the filter bags of traditional dust collectors, especially pulse dust collectors, are difficult to disassemble and repair, avoiding unnecessary waste of material and manpower, and making the operation more convenient, time-saving and labor-saving.
[0007] The upper part of each dust hopper is sleeved with a magnetic ring, and the lower part of the magnetic ring is adsorbed on the mounting plate outside the coaxial mounting hole. The upper part of each filter bag is provided with a magnet sheet, and each filter bag is sequentially sleeved through the corresponding fixing ring, support rod and the outer side of the dust hopper from bottom to top, and the magnet sheet on the upper part of each filter bag is adsorbed on the lower part of the magnetic ring. The utility model can realize the fast and firm installation of the filter bag through the coordinated action of the magnet sheet on the upper part of the filter bag and the magnetic ring on the upper part of the dust hopper, and can realize the firm pressing and fixing operation of the installed filter bag through the blocking effect of the upper part of the mounting plate outside the through hole and the magnetic ring, which greatly increases the firm performance of the filter bag installation and makes the operation more convenient and efficient.
[0008] Each support plate is provided with a guide groove, and the lower part of both sides of the mounting plate is respectively provided with a guide bar slidably arranged in the guide groove. The utility model can realize that the mounting plate and the filter bag detachably arranged thereon can be quickly and conveniently clamped in the guide groove on the support plate through the action of the guide bar at the lower part of the mounting plate and the guide groove on the support plate, thereby realizing fast and accurate installation and positioning of the filter bag, and the operation is more convenient and efficient.
[0009] A handle is provided on the upper part of the mounting plate. The utility model allows the operator to grasp the handle to quickly and efficiently pull out or insert the mounting plate into the dust box, thereby realizing the rapid removal and disassembly of the filter bag on the mounting plate and the insertion into the dust box for rapid installation and positioning, making the operation more convenient.
[0010] A sealing door is inserted in the through groove, and a handle is provided on the outside of the sealing door. The utility model allows the operator to open the sealing door by grasping the handle, so that the operator can easily seal the through groove and the operation is more convenient.
[0011] A pin rod is provided on the outer wall of the dust collector box, and a pin hole compatible with the pin rod is opened on the sealing door. The utility model can realize the rapid docking and installation operation of the sealing door and the dust collector box through the cooperation of the pin hole on the sealing door and the pin rod on the outer wall of the dust collector box, which makes the operation more convenient and efficient.

[0027] The use method of this utility model:
[0028] First of all, it should be made clear that the pulse dust collector involved in the present invention is a bag dust collector mainly used for industrial dust removal operations. By using a high-pressure vacuum cleaner 100 to compress air pulses to clean the filter bag, the high-efficiency filtration performance of the filter bag is maintained. The present invention takes the installation and replacement of the filter bag of the dust collector as an example to explain its usage in detail. When the filter bag needs to be installed more smoothly, the operator grasps the handle 401 to open the sealing door 400, and then the operator continues to grasp the handle 306 to pull the support plate 202 and the filter bag on the support plate 202 out along the guide groove 203 on the mounting plate 300, and then The operator grasps the dust collecting hopper one by one and moves it upward until the magnetic ring outside the dust collecting hopper is separated from the mounting plate 300. Then the operator pulls the filter bag downward to separate the magnet sheet on the upper part of the filter bag from the magnetic ring outside the dust collecting hopper. Then the filter bag is passed through the dust collecting hopper from top to bottom, the support rod 303 and the lower part of the fixing ring 304 are taken out and removed. Then the new filter bag is passed through the corresponding fixing ring 304, the support rod 303 and the outer side of the dust collecting hopper 302 from bottom to top. Finally, the magnet sheet on the upper part of the filter bag is adsorbed on the magnetic ring on the upper part of the dust collecting hopper. Then the magnetic ring with the filter bag is clamped into the through hole on the mounting plate 300. The operator then grasps the handle 306 and pushes the mounting plate 300 inward until the guide strip 305 at the lower portion of the mounting plate 300 slides completely into the dust box along the guide groove 203 on the support plate 202 with the filter cloth, thereby achieving a fast and stable installation of the filter cloth. The operator then grasps the handle 401 and aligns the pin hole 402 on the sealing door 400 with the pin rod 204 on the outer wall of the dust box and inserts it until the sealing door 400 achieves a sealing operation on the dust box, and then the dust removal operation of the dust collector can be continued.
